Chair’s Foreword

Gareth Roberts, Chair of CPA Property Association 2022

GARETH ROBERTS

CHAIR

I am delighted to welcome you to the inaugural CPA Annual Dinner.

Following 118 successful Annual Lunches, we are pleased to have added this evening keynote event to the Association’s calendar. The dinner brings together the City’s property industry and senior policymakers from the City of London Corporation to celebrate the City’s built environment and the vital role it plays in creating a Destination City.

To support the Policy Chairman’s vision for a Square Mile that is a world-leading destination for workers, visitors and residents – tonight we are launching ‘Visualising Destination City.’ This new paper features leading voices from the City’s property, political and cultural sectors: exploring how together we can make a City which is more accessible, opening and welcoming. It includes a fantastic map produced by DSDHA, capturing the key transport and cultural connections across the City alongside footfall, major office development and new public realm schemes.

Destination City aims to reinvigorate the City’s vibrancy and drive economic growth. The CPA is proud to play our part and champion a City that is economically, environmentally and socially resilient.
